50.0mL of rhubarb juice are titrated with 0.1000 M NaOH and 34.8mL of this NaOH solution are necessary for neutralization. Presuming the acidity of the juice is due to oxalic acid (a di-protic acid), H2C2O4 (90.04g/mol), Find out the weight of oxalic acid (in grams) per liter of juice.
